Open in Google MapsBuying property in Cyprus
The process of buying property in Cyprus requires careful planning and involves several legal steps. Foreign buyers should budget for associated costs such as stamp duty, legal fees, and transfer fees, which can vary based on the property's value and other conditions.
Foreign buyers must confirm details with a qualified local lawyer as there are differences based on citizenship, and laws can change.
Recent adjustments include the introduction of a 0.4% seller's fee for the Central Agency for Equal Distribution of Burdens.
